Bacterial Atlas of Mouse Gut Microbiota
Figure 1
Bacterial communities in mice. (a) A flow diagram of the experiment. A total of 300 female and 300 male mice were fed sterilized water. Fecal samples were collected on day 3 and day 7 for bacteria 16S rRNA sequencing. At day 7, the blood and intestinal tissues of mice were subjected to the detection of physiological parameters. (b) Observation of microbes isolated from fecal samples of mice using transmission electron microscopy. The representative images were presented. Scale bar, 1 μm. (c) Rarefaction curves of the bacterial 16S rRNA genes of the feces of 600 mice. (d) Numbers of OTUs homologous to the known bacteria in mouse gut microbiomta at each classification level. (e) Pie diagram of the known and unknown OTUs in all samples at the genus level.
